Sandusky, OH vs Savannah, GA
Cost of Living Comparison
Sandusky, OH is more affordable by 5.9 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Sandusky, OH | Savannah, GA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 89.3 | 95.2 | -5.9 |
| Housing | 59.5 | 86.0 | -26.5 |
| Goods | 93.6 | 96.3 | -2.6 |
| Utilities | 96.7 | 88.6 | +8.1 |
| Other Services | 98.9 | 98.7 | +0.3 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Sandusky, OH | Savannah, GA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$65,171 | $70,705 |
| Median Home Value | $169,400 | $250,000 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$884 | $1,266 |
| Per Capita Income | $38,158 | $37,698 |
